Low GPA’S In Kentucky Colleges….
are forcing around 40% of college students to loose a Kentucky Education Excellence Scholarship for their second year of college. Students need to keep a 2.5 GPA in order to get the money.

on Oregon college students is out. It is another stat filled report with some interesting results in it.
Around 40% of college level Juniors and around 40% of college level seniors say they that not being able to enroll in a class they need has caused to spend extra time in college.
College textbook prices for the most part are higher for students going to universities than community colleges.
Around 40% of university students says college debt will impact career choice while around 30% say no.
